Shipwright::Backend::Base man page on Fedora

Man page or keyword search:  
man Server   31170 pages
apropos Keyword Search (all sections)
Output format
Fedora logo
[printable version]

Shipwright::Backend::BUser3Contributed Perl DocumeShipwright::Backend::Base(3)

NAME
       Shipwright::Backend::Base - Base Backend Class

DESCRIPTION
       Base Backend Class

METHODS
       new the constructor

       build
       initialize
	   initialize a project you should subclass this method, and call this
	   to get the dir with content initialized

       import
	   import a dist.

       export
       checkout
       commit
	   A wrapper around svn's commit command.

       update_order
	   regenerate the dependency order.

       graph_deps
	   return a dependency graph in graphviz format

       order
	   get or set the dependency order.

       map get or set the map.

       source
	   get or set the sources map.

       flags
	   get or set flags.

       version
	   get or set version.

       branches
	   get or set branches.

       ktf get or set known failure conditions.

       refs
	   get or set refs

       delete
       list
       dists
       move
       info
       requires
	   return the hashref of require.yml for a dist.

       check_repository
	   Check if the given repository is valid.

       update
	   you should subclass this method, and run this to get the file path
	   with latest version

       test_script
	   get or set test_script for a project, i.e. /t/test

       trim
	   trim dists

       update_refs
	   update refs.

	   we need update this after import and trim

       has_branch_support
	   return true if has branch support

       local_dir
	   for vcs backend, we made a local checkout/clone version, which will
	   live here

       strip_repository

AUTHORS
       sunnavy	"<sunnavy@bestpractical.com>"

LICENCE AND COPYRIGHT
       Shipwright is Copyright 2007-2011 Best Practical Solutions, LLC.

       This program is free software; you can redistribute it and/or modify it
       under the same terms as Perl itself.

perl v5.14.1			  2011-06-06	  Shipwright::Backend::Base(3)
[top]

List of man pages available for Fedora

Copyright (c) for man pages and the logo by the respective OS vendor.

For those who want to learn more, the polarhome community provides shell access and support.

[legal] [privacy] [GNU] [policy] [cookies] [netiquette] [sponsors] [FAQ]
Tweet
Polarhome, production since 1999.
Member of Polarhome portal.
Based on Fawad Halim's script.
....................................................................
Vote for polarhome
Free Shell Accounts :: the biggest list on the net